(Hosting-NewsWire.com, June 26, 2014 ) London, UK -- 1st4BIZ (First For Business) is holding a series of webinars to help local UK businesses (though also useful for those in other countries) with their online marketing. The current mini-series is to help roofers and roofing contractors. The first in the series "Roofing Marketing" highlighted the need for more detail about the importance of websites to a business. The first part of 2014 was a great start for roofers in the UK with nearly 10 times the number of searches. So now is a great time for them to invest in their company's future. So whilst the business is rosy with the economic situation helping the building trade a recent survey carried out by TrustMark and the HomeOwners Alliance shows that many more homeowners are choosing not to have work done on their properties due to a failure to locate trusted workers. The 2014 Homeowner Survey claims that over half of its respondents (57%) claim to have difficulty finding a trusted builder to assist with home repairs or improvements. The webinar will be around 30 mins and will cover the importance of a website for roofing companies and move on to the basics that need to be considered in a website design. With a website it is important to make it easy for people to take action which is normally to contact the company for a quote or a meeting. So roofers need to check that they have their contact details clear on their website. Another useful item is to have videos on the website - this is increases engagement with the web visitors and increases the percentage that will take action. Video marketing is not difficult and it does not need to be a professional video (though that helps). Hacking of websites is on the increase and needs to be considered in all online solutions.
